Are you looking for a Small Business Grant? Have you received a phone call from a company promising to get you hundreds of thousands in small business grant money just waiting for your new or existing business? Just send in your $2600 + and they will start the paperwork. BE CAREFUL! Small business grants are not given to entrepreneurs, new businesses, minority owned businesses or existing business unless you are a Non-Profit Organization, and in order to get a grant, it takes a lot of complete paperwork and time. If the Small Business Grant company got you excited and now you are convinced that you are going to get all of this FREE money for your business, imagine how excited they are when they get your money wired into their account and you never hear from them again. Any business that claims that they can get you grant money and charge you a fee is a scam.

Before you sign any paperwork and give them your bank account, ask yourself this very important question! Is my business a non-profit? If it is not a non-profit, DO NOT PAY anyone to find you grant money for your business. If you are a non-profit and are looking for grant writing services, there are Grant Writing service companies and individuals who are experts in writing grants and will assist non-profits to obtain legitimate grants. Make sure you read the fine print before you sign anything or pay anyone!
